12
BÜLENT ECEVİT ÜNİVERSİTESİ MÜHENDİSLİK FAKÜLTESİ/ELEKTRİK-ELEKTRONİK MÜHENDİSLİĞİ EEM446 PROGRAMLANABİLİR LOJİK DENETLEYİCİLERİ FİNAL PROJESİ Projenin Adı: PLC ile Otomatik Araç Yıkama Hazırlayan; Adı: Metehan Soyadı: BOY Numarası: 110106203038 İMZA: ALDIĞI NOT:

PLC ile Otomatik Araç Yıkama

  • Upload
    m3t3

  • View
    67

  • Download
    14

Embed Size (px)

DESCRIPTION

Otomatik araba yıkama sistemiÇalışma mantığı

Citation preview

  • BLENT ECEVT NVERSTES

    MHENDSLK FAKLTES/ELEKTRK-ELEKTRONK MHENDSL

    EEM446 PROGRAMLANABLR LOJK DENETLEYCLER

    FNAL PROJES

    Projenin Ad: PLC ile Otomatik Ara Ykama

    Hazrlayan;

    Ad: Metehan

    Soyad: BOY

    Numaras: 110106203038

    MZA: ALDII NOT:

  • 1

    Proje zet:

    Araba ykama sistemine ara ykama bandna sokulur ve vitesten karld

    kontrol edilir. Ara yakalama bandn dndren motor, motor src nitesi

    ile almaktadr. Motor srcs harici push butonlar ile analog kontrol

    alma yaplmaktadr. lk olarak aracmz banda girdikten sonra kumanda

    panelindeki pot ile ara ykama hz ayarlanr(AIW0) bu Word deki deeri PLC

    den analog k(AQW0) olarak motor src (AIW0) girilerek motor dnme

    hz ayarlanm olur. Sistem balat(DI0.0) basldndan plc bant ileri

    k(Q0.0) k verir ara ykama sisteminde pot tan ald referans ile

    ilerlemeye balar. Kumanda paneli zerinde ayrca sistemi beklet(I0.1)

    butonu sistemin almasn bekletmek iin kullanlr. Sistem stop(I0.2)

    ykamay durdurup 5.birimden kana kadar ilerler ykama bitti Lambas (Q0.7)

    yanar arac ykamadan kartmakta kullanlr. Arac bandn ileri geri alabilmek

    iin ise bant ileri butonu(I0.3) ile plcden bant ileri k(Q0.0) bant geri

    butonu(I0.4) ile plcden bant geri k(Q0.1) verilmesi iin kullanlmaktadr.

    Sistem 5 birimden olumaktadr. Her birimi takip eden sensrler mevcuttur.

    Bunlar 1.birim sensr slatma birimi(I0.5) ara bu sensrn zerine

    geldiinde su basn valfi(Q0.2) k verir. 2.birim sabunlama birimi(I0.6) ara

    bu sensrn zerine geldiinde sabun basn valfi(Q0.3) k verir. 3.birim

    sensr, ykama birimi(I0.7) ara bu sensrn zerine geldiinde ykama frca

    motorlar dnerek(Q0.4) k verir. Sa sol ve stteki fralar ayn k ile

    almaya balarlar. Burada fralara ileri geri hareketi kontaktrler ile yaplr.

    Sensrlerin kapal konta ile fra ileri k verilirken ak konta ile de

    fralama geri yaplr. Buradaki ama fralarn alrken araca arpmasn

    engellemektir. 4.birim sensr durulama birimi(I1.0) ara bu sensrn

    zerine geldiinde su basn valfi(Q0.5) k verir. 5.birim sensr durulama

    birimi(I1.1) ara bu sensrn zerine geldiinde rezistansl hava motorlar

    al(Q0.6) k verilir. 5.Birimden getikten sonra motor ileri k (Q0.0)

    kesilir. Ykama bitti Lambas (Q0.7) yanar.

  • 2

    Ladder Diyagram:

    (Ladder Diyagram Network:1-6)

  • 3

    (Ladder Diyagram Network:7-14)

    Network Aklamalar:

    Network 1:

    Kurulama sensrnn(I1.1) negatif ise analog potun(AIW0) deerini VW0

    hafzasna ykle, pozitif ise ykleme yapma.

    Network 2:

    Srekli olarak Analog input deerini(AIW0) VW0 deerine yaz.

    Network 3:

  • 4

    Sistem balatma tetiklendiyse motor srcye analog olarak okunan hz VW0

    analog ka gnder AQW0.

    Network 4:

    Durdurma(I0.2) gereklememi ve sistem start olmusa(I0.0) sistem start

    setle.

    Network 5:

    Bant geri dmesi(I0.3) band geri al(Q0.1)

    Network 6:

    Bekletme(I0.1) olmam ve balat butonu(I0.0) etkinse bant ileri k(Q0.0)

    aktifle. Ykama Stop(M0.1) ilemi tamamdysa stop komutunu(I0.2)

    etkinletir.

    Network 7:

    Kurutma sensr(I1.1) ara grdnde sistem sonlandrmay(M0.2) setle

    Network 8:

    Sistem sonlandrma(M0.2) set ve kurutma(I1.1) set deil ise ykama bit

    lambasn yak(Q0.7) ve ykamay durdur.(M0.1)

    Network 9:

    Sistem balat ta(I0.0) araba var ise ve sistem sonlandrmay(M0.2) resetle.

    Network 10:

    Sistem start(M0.0) olmu ve slatma sensr(I0.5) ara grm ise slatma

    basn valflerini(Q0.2) etkinletir.

    Network 11:

    Sistem start(M0.0) olmu ve sabunlama sensr(I0.6) ara grm ise

    sabunlama basn valflerini(Q0.3) etkinletir.

    Network 12:

    Sistem start(M0.0) olmu ve fralama sensr(I0.7) ara grm ise

    fralama motorlarn (Q0.4) etkinletir.

  • 5

    Network 13:

    Sistem start(M0.0) olmu ve durulama sensr(I1.0) ara grm ise

    durulama basn valflerini(Q0.5) etkinletir.

    Network 14:

    Sistem start(M0.0) olmu ve kurutma sensr(I1.1) ara grm ise kurulama

    hava motorlarn(Q0.6) etkinletir.

    STL PROGRAM

  • 6

  • 7

    FBD PROGRAM

  • 8

  • 9

  • 10

  • 11

    Simulasyon Program